Montenegro and Belgium secure U-17 World Cup spots

Montenegro and Belgium have qualified for the FIFA U-17 World Cup Qatar 2026™. They have booked their tickets to the finals by finishing top of their qualifying groups for the UEFA European Under-17 Championship. 74 days to go: Goals grab Lineker gold

Gary Lineker admirably averaged a goal every 74 minutes at Mexico 1986. The 25-year-old striker failed to score in England’s opening two matches, but hit a 25-minute hat-trick against Poland to send Bobby Robson’s side through. Photos: Superstars supply ceremonial thrills

The Three Tenors Placido Domingo, Jose Carreras and Luciano Pavarotti perform by the ancient Baths of Caracalla in Rome on the eve of Italia ’90. New Caledonia leave lasting impression

“Si se puede! Si se puede!” (“Yes, you can! Yes, you can!”) This phrase, chanted repeatedly by the Mexican crowd at Guadalajara Stadium on Thursday, sums up the impression New Caledonia made in their narrow 1-0 loss to Jamaica in the semi-finals of the 2026 FIFA World Cup™ Play-off Tournament.
